Here is a list of news relevant to energy and investments:  they cover conventional and renewable energy.  Fracking and horizontal drilling is increasing productivity of oil exploration and production in the US.  US could be next oil capital of the world (hence the Arabs would weep;  OPEC would not able to dictate terms/prices of oil)

We should take note that Shell does not see oil as relevant in transportation by 2050

The Supercomputer's Supercomputer: BP's New Advantage
The push for deepwater offshore drilling is driven by the fact that while fracking is booming, it is expensive. And wells run out relatively quickly. In the high seas, companies feel the siren call of the mother lode...
